Daniel reveals the deception of Bel priests History of Daniel, Bel and the dragon (series title) Thesaurus sacrarum historiaru [m] veteris testame [n] ti, elega [n] tissimis imaginibus expressu [m] excelle [n] tissimoru [m] in hac arte viroru [m] opera: now [n] c primu [m] in luce [m] editus (series title), King Cyrus and Daniel come to the morning temple and see footprints in the ashes that Daniel has scattered across the floor. They discover the secret entrance to the temple, through which the priests and their families came in to eat Bel's food. Under the representation an explanatory text in Latin. Print is part of an album, Daniel shows King Cyrus the footprints of the priests of Bel and their relatives, the priests of Bel and their relatives are arrested, they are put to death afterwards, Philips Galle, Antwerp, 1565 and/or 1579, paper, engraving, h 200 mm × w 246 mm
